2018 Dodge Challenger SRT Demon Last Teaser Video

The 2018 Dodge Challenger Srt Demon is set to debut in a few days at the New York Auto Show, but we already got some information about its looks, as the automaker has revealed a video and some images of the vehicle with no camouflage.

Dodge has not disclosed much, however reports suggest the Challenger Srt Demon will carry a 6.2L supercharged V8 engine good for 757 horsepower and 880 Nm of torque. The high octane race fuel can pump around 1,000 hp out of this beast. Compared to the SRT Hellcat, the 2018 Dodge Challenger SRT Demon will be 91 Kg lighter and more aerodynamically efficient.

In terms of design, the Challenger SRT Demon features a muscular body with large wheel arch flares, bonnet scoop to improve the airflow, a lower front spoiler and shard headlights, which add an overall aggressive look the vehicle. Exclusive demon badging can also be spotted on the outside as well as on the inside.

More details will be uncovered when the Challenger SRT Demon makes its formal public debut at the New York Auto show, which will be held from April 14th to April 23rd. However, it will be unleashed today.
